BrokenLore: DON'T LIE Releases on September 10

Wired Productions and Serafini Productions have announced that BrokenLore: DON’T LIE will release on September 10. A new Steam Next Fest demo and trailer have also released. 

The new demo “offers the first glimpse into Junko’s unsettling journey.” The demo is available now on Steam. The full game will release on P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, and PC via Steam. Check out the release date trailer for BrokenLore: DON’T LIE below:

Dead by Daylight Outlines 2026 and Beyond Roadmap

In a new stream commemorating the 10th anniversary of Dead by Daylight, Behaviour Interactive outlined what fans can expect from the game’s future. The game’s future will kick off tomorrow on June 16, with the release of Jason Voorhees

After the release of Jason, a new original survivor named Shane Wiigwaas, the game’s first indigenous survivor, will release on June 25. Additionally, in August, the first Chapter created entirely “in collaboration with the community,” will release. It is titled “Chorus of Sin.” Later, Art the Clown from the Terrifier movies will be added as a killer in November. In 2027, a new killer will be added, which will be based on the Dead by Daylight spin-off game, The Casting of Frank Stone

Beyond the release of new killers and survivors, next year, a major visual upgrade to the game will release. It will add new animations and models for every character, improved map and environment details, and even dynamic weather effects. New voice lines for certain characters will also be present. Further, a 1v1 mode and “Zombie mode” are in development. There will also be new cosmetics for the Silent Hill killer and survivor, based on the Nurse from Silent Hill 2 and Shimizu Hinako from Silent Hill f. The latter will release on June 30, while the former won’t be available until 2027. New additions to The Walking Dead collection, which add Glenn and Negan via new cosmetics, will also release later this year and early next year. Lastly, a new Scooby Doo-themed collection will launch later this year.

The Apothecary Diaries Palace Chronicles is Now Available with Free Rewards

CTW Inc. has announced that The Apothecary Diaries Palace Chronicles is now available on G123 worldwide for web browsers. Since The Apothecary Diaries Palace Chronicles surpassed 200,000 pre-registrations before launch, all players will receive Xiaolan as a free recruitable character alongside free Ticket x50 and Tea x20 rewards.

Check out the official launch trailer featuring Maomao (voiced by Aoi Yuuki) and Jinshi (voiced by Takeo Otsuka) below: 

 

In The Apothecary Diaries Palace Chronicles, players can train Maomao and take on various cases and dilemmas taking place in the palace and pleasure district. Players can enjoy fully illustrated characters like Jinshi, Gyokuyou, and many more from the anime. As Maomao’s career grows and her palace rank advances, players will have more allies and cases at their disposal. Players can also collect ingredients and brew medicine with other players in co-op.

In addition, The Apothecary Diaries Season 3 will premiere in October 2026 with a two-cour run. The third season’s second cour will follow up in April 2027, and a new original anime film was announced for December 2026. What’s more, the new anime film includes a new story written by Hyuganatsu.

Hyuganatsu has been writing the original light novel series with illustrations by Toko Shino since October 2011. Nekokurage launched the manga adaptation in Square Enix’s Monthly Big Gangan magazine in May 2017.

Yoshihiro Togashi is Already Working on Hunter x Hunter Manga Chapter 431

Yoshihiro Togashi has announced that he has finished character inking process for Hunter x Hunter manga chapter 431, meaning that the prolific creator is making great progress on the chapter’s completion. This also means that Togashi is likely preparing more chapters past Hunter x Hunter chapter 431 at his current pace, ensuring that fans have a lot of content to read through.

Shueisha is listing a July 3 release date for Hunter x Hunter volume 39 in Japan. Pre-orders are available at Amazon Japan and participating Japanese bookstores. Hunter x Hunter volume 39 will be 208 pages long.

This past February, Togashi revealed that he’s finished the inking process for characters appearing in chapter 428. At the time of that update, Togashi had been working on 18 chapters of the Hunter x Hunter manga through chapter 428. 

The Hunter x Hunter manga went on a hiatus after the release of chapter 410, which was released on December 8, 2024. One month prior, Togashi revealed that he underwent surgery and was recovering. Fans can catch up by reading on Manga Plus and VIZ Media.

The Ogre’s Bride Anime Premieres on July 4

The staff behind the anime adaptation of the light novel series The Ogre’s Bride (Oni no Hanayome) by Kureha has revealed that it will premiere on July 4. Additionally, more new details, including the staff members and opening and ending theme artists, were also revealed.

As previously announced, Kazuhito Ōmiya is directing the anime at Colored Pencil Animation Japan. Yumi Kamakura is handling the series composition, while Hikari Tanaka is designing the characters. Masaru Yokoyama is composing the music. Kureha first released the light novel series on Starts Publishing’s Novema! Platform in 2019 and Jun Togashi launched the manga adaptation in December 2021 on Starts Publishing’s Noicomi magazine. Together, the light novel series and its manga adaptation have over 5.8 million copies in circulation.

Tokyo Revengers: War of the Three Titans Premieres on October 2

Tokyo Revengers: War of the Three Titans Arc (Tokyo Revengers: Santen Sensō-hen) has released a new trailer which reveals that it will premiere on October 2. It will stream on Disney+ worldwide (apart from China), with cast members scheduled to appear at panels ahead of the release.

The new trailer can be seen here:

Yūki Shin (who voices Takemichi Hanagaki), Yuu Hayashi (Mikey Sano), and Masaya Fukunishi (Ken Ryūgūji) will appear at Los Angeles’ Anime Expo from July 2-5, while Shō Karino (Chifuyu Matsuno) will attend AnimagiC in Mannheim, Germany, running July 31 – August 2.

Maki Kodaira directs the Tokyo Revengers: War of the Three Titans anime at LIDEN FILMS. Hatsumi is a collaborator for the series’ scripts. Airi Tsuyuki and Kae Takakura are the character designers alongside Keiko Ōta and Kenichi Ōnuki. Yoshitomo Hara and Hideki Fukushima are bike and prop designers, with Kōji Ietaka as the compositing director of photography, and LIDEN FILMS is handling 3D CG work.

Vanillaware Founder Wants to Port Studio's Games to PC

Vanillaware‘s founder George Kamitani recently stated that he wants to port more of the studio’s games to PC. However, the prospect of such ports coming to life is dependent on the publisher’s funding. 

Recently, Vanillaware announced that it would port Muramasa: Rebirth to other consoles via a remaster, titled Muramasa: Revenant Blades. In an interview, Kamitani stated that if fans want to see ports for games such as Unicorn Overlord13 Sentinels: Aigis RimDragon’s Crown, or Odin Sphere, they’ll need to “make some noise.” Only time will tell if publishers like ATLUS will look into the idea further, considering its recent emphasis on multi-platform support

Muramasa: Revenant Blades, which is combined with the Genroku Legends DLC, will release in 2027 for Nintendo Switch, Nintendo Switch 2, PlayStation 5, and, for the first time ever, PC. The PlayStation 5 and Nintendo Switch versions will be $49.99, while the Nintendo Switch 2 version will be $59.99 and have the entire game on cartridge. A Limited Edition will also be available retailing at $89.99 and $99.99. It has the game, a collectible art book, a limited CD featuring select tracks from the game, and a 10′ x 14″ byōbu folding screen with more art.

Square Enix Cafe and Shop Now Permanently Open in Los Angeles

Square Enix has soft opened a “Square Enix Cafe and Shop” in Los Angeles, which will permanently open on June 20. Reservations for both the soft opening and grand opening are now available

In its current state, a limited menu item selection of themed drinks, entrees and desserts inspired by fan-favorite SQUARE ENIX franchises, including FINAL FANTASY, DRAGON QUEST, and NieR:Automata, are available. The full menu will be available from June 20 onward. Additionally, a shop is available within the cafe, which offers merchandise based on some of the aforementioned franchises. Attendees will not need to purchase from the cafe in order to make a purchase from the shop. The shop is located on 316 E 1st St., Los Angeles, California at Zip Code 90012. 

Recently, during Summer Game Fest 2026, Square Enix revealed new games and new looks at previously announced games, such as Kingdom Hearts IV. The biggest new announcement was the confirmation of the final part in the Final Fantasy VII remake trilogy, titled Final Fantasy VII Revelation. It will launch in spring 2027 on Nintendo Switch 2, P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X|S, and PC via Steam and Epic Games Store. Here’s an overview of the game, via the Steam page:

A Snow Fox at the Northern Fort Manga Announced by Omoi

Digital manga publisher Omoi has announced that it will publish a manga titled A Snow Fox at the Northern Front on June 25. It will be available via the company’s platform

Tawa Akeno is the manga’s artist, Tsukasa Mikuni is the manga’s author, while Sochu is the manga’s character designer. Futabasha Publishers Ltd. initially published the manga in Japan and serialized it in GauGau Monster, which was based on web novel series Kita no Toridenite (also known as “At the Northern Fort”). Localization is managed by Omoi, translation is by Jan Mitsuko Cash, lettering is by Barri Shrager, and translation editing is done by Sarah Burch. New chapters will release weekly, with unlimited reading available to those who purchase the Omoi Premium subscription service for $4.99.

Grow Up Show: Himawari no Circus-dan Anime Premieres July 4

Grow Up Show: Himawari no Circus-dan

Aniplex, A-1 Pictures, and Psyde Kick Studio have confirmed that the new original anime project Grow Up Show: Himawari no Circus-dan (Grow Up Show: The Sunflower Circus Troupe) will premiere on July 4. Two new commercials were released, confirming that NOMELON NOLEMON will perform the opening theme song “Yurari Yureru,” and the Aooo unit will perform the ending theme song “DAYS!”

A-1 Pictures created the Psyde Kick Studio label on July 1, 2025. Using A-1 Pictures’ know-how, the new label aims at pursuing greater freedom of creative expression than has been possible until now. It also aims to challenge new and young creators with innovative planning and production workflows.
